Building on the transformative trends shaping the future of work, three industries are standing out in 2025: Technology and AI, Renewable Energy, and Healthcare and Life Sciences. Together, these sectors are driving job creation and reshaping the workforce landscape.
Projections suggest that these industries will account for a significant portion of the estimated 170 million new roles expected between 2025 and 2030. Their ability to thrive even in uncertain economic times highlights their long-term potential. Let’s take a closer look at what’s fueling their growth and the opportunities they offer.
The rapid adoption of AI is creating a surge in demand for specialized roles. AI and machine learning experts, big data specialists, fintech engineers, and software developers are among the fastest-expanding positions. For instance, the U.S. Bureau of Labor Statistics predicts a 35% growth rate for data science jobs by 2025.
According to the World Economic Forum's Future of Jobs Report 2025, roles in big data, fintech, and AI/machine learning are leading the charge in global job creation. This wave of innovation is also opening doors in cybersecurity. As remote work grows and digital threats evolve, the need for cybersecurity analysts and information security specialists is rising, offering both stability and high pay.
While traditional tech hubs like Silicon Valley, Austin, and New York continue to dominate, the shift to remote work has expanded opportunities across the country. Companies are increasingly setting up satellite offices, creating a more geographically diverse tech job market.
The push for cleaner energy is fueling job growth in the renewable energy sector. Roles like wind turbine technicians, solar PV installers, and renewable energy engineers are seeing steady growth, even during economic downturns.
The transition to green energy is expected to impact 41% of businesses by 2030, driving demand for expertise in wind, solar, and hydrogen energy. States like California and Texas are leading the way, with large-scale projects in solar and wind generating thousands of new jobs.
There’s also a growing need for energy storage specialists, as advancements in battery technology become essential for stabilizing the grid and integrating renewable energy sources.
With an aging population and an increase in chronic health conditions, the healthcare and life sciences sector is expanding rapidly. Jobs like nursing professionals, health informatics specialists, biotechnology experts, and personal care aides are among the fastest-growing roles.
The healthcare industry is projected to grow its profit pools from $605 billion in 2022 to $837 billion by 2027, reflecting a 6.7% annual growth rate. Advances in biotechnology, particularly in areas like gene therapy and personalized medicine, are also driving demand for skilled professionals.
Health informatics specialists are playing a pivotal role by managing electronic health records, analyzing patient data, and supporting telemedicine - a trend that gained momentum during the COVID-19 pandemic.
Major hubs for healthcare and life sciences include Boston, Houston, and the Bay Area. However, roles like nursing and personal care are in demand nationwide, offering opportunities across the country.

Recent data sheds light on the fastest-growing roles and the skills needed to land these opportunities. This information helps job seekers focus on positions offering strong growth potential and competitive pay.
As industries evolve, certain roles are seeing rapid growth and offering attractive salaries.
Take data scientists, for example. With a projected growth rate of 34% and a median salary of $112,590 per year, this role is booming thanks to businesses increasingly relying on data to make decisions across all sectors.
Information security analysts are also in high demand, with a growth projection of 29% and median earnings exceeding $112,000 annually. The surge in cyber threats and the rise of remote work have made cybersecurity expertise indispensable.
In healthcare, nurse practitioners are expected to grow by 38%, earning a median salary of $121,610 per year. This demand is largely driven by the aging U.S. population and a greater emphasis on preventive care.
The renewable energy sector is another hotspot. Wind turbine service technicians are projected to grow by an astonishing 60.1%, while solar photovoltaic (PV) installers are expected to see 48.0% growth. These roles offer median salaries of $56,260 and $47,670, respectively, as the shift to green energy accelerates [3,7].
In tech, AI and machine learning engineers are among the highest earners, with salaries around $150,000 annually. These roles, listed by the World Economic Forum as some of the fastest-growing globally, reflect the increasing importance of artificial intelligence expertise [2,8].
Even manufacturing is evolving, with hybrid roles emerging as IoT, robotics, and data analytics reshape the industry.

These fast-growing roles require a mix of specialized skills and targeted training.
For roles in AI and data science, technical skills like Python, TensorFlow, PyTorch, and cloud platforms such as AWS or Google Cloud are essential. Expertise in deep learning and natural language processing can also set candidates apart.
Healthcare professionals, including nurse practitioners, need a combination of clinical knowledge and digital skills. Familiarity with electronic health records and digital communication tools is now a must.
In renewable energy, technicians benefit from mechanical, electrical, and safety expertise. As the sector evolves, understanding modern grid systems and energy storage technologies is becoming increasingly valuable [2,6].
Training pathways vary depending on the role. For AI and data positions, a bachelor’s or master’s degree in computer science, engineering, or data analytics is often required. Certifications like AWS Certified Machine Learning or Google Professional Data Engineer can enhance credentials [2,12].
Nurse practitioners must earn a Master of Science in Nursing (MSN) and obtain national certification. Many programs also offer specialized tracks, such as family practice or psychiatric care [6,12].
Renewable energy roles, like wind turbine and solar PV installers, offer more flexible entry points. Candidates can break into these fields through technical college programs, associate degrees, or certifications like NABCEP for solar work [2,6].
Upskilling plays a key role in transitioning to these fields. For instance, a software developer could complete a machine learning bootcamp and earn an AWS certification to pivot into AI engineering. Similarly, an electrician could take a solar installation course to become a photovoltaic installer [2,5].
Transferable skills - such as data analysis, project management, digital communication, and problem-solving - are highly valued across industries. These skills enable professionals to adapt and move between sectors as new opportunities arise.
Ultimately, succeeding in these roles often requires a mix of formal education and hands-on experience. A strong portfolio of real-world projects can make candidates stand out in competitive fields.
In 2025, hiring practices are undergoing significant changes, reshaping how and where companies find talent.
Automation and AI are transforming the job market by eliminating some routine roles while creating entirely new ones. Between 2025 and 2030, these structural changes are expected to lead to a net job growth of 7%, equating to 78 million jobs globally.
One of the most noticeable shifts is in traditional administrative roles. Positions like clerical support and administrative assistance are on the decline as AI takes over tasks such as data entry, scheduling, and handling basic customer service inquiries . At the same time, there’s a growing need for professionals who can manage, develop, and collaborate with automated systems.
Industries such as technology, finance, healthcare, and renewable energy are feeling the impact of automation and AI the most . In healthcare, for example, AI-powered tools like diagnostics and telemedicine are expanding services while creating opportunities for professionals skilled in integrating digital systems into patient care.
To thrive in this evolving job market, workers need a mix of technical and interpersonal skills. Proficiency in areas like Python, data analytics, cloud architecture, and machine learning, paired with problem-solving abilities and digital literacy, is becoming essential . These changes are not just altering job responsibilities but also influencing where and how work takes place.
Remote work is continuing to reshape hiring patterns across the United States, offering companies access to talent far beyond traditional urban hubs . This shift allows workers greater flexibility in choosing where to live and work, while employers benefit from a broader talent pool.
However, this trend is also increasing competition and driving regional wage adjustments. In areas with lower costs of living, demand for remote workers is rising. Meanwhile, established tech hubs still attract specialized talent for hybrid or in-person roles .
Digital collaboration tools are now essential, with employers placing a premium on skills like effective video communication and remote project management. Take healthcare, for example: telemedicine enables organizations to expand services and hire talent nationwide. A specialist in New York can consult with patients in rural areas, while administrators provide remote support for multiple facilities.
Gen Z is also influencing hiring practices by prioritizing roles that offer flexibility, salary transparency, and align with values like sustainability and diversity . Companies that fail to offer flexible work options may struggle to attract this younger workforce.
Supporting these trends, the healthcare sector is projected to see profits grow from $605 billion in 2022 to $837 billion by 2027, thanks in large part to remote and hybrid service models. Similarly, technology-related jobs are expected to grow by 13% from 2020 to 2030, far outpacing the average for other occupations. Many of these roles also offer remote work options.
For job seekers, staying informed about industry trends and building networks in growth sectors can provide a strategic edge. The ability to excel in remote work environments is becoming a highly transferable skill across industries and regions.

To thrive in booming industries like AI, renewable energy, and healthcare by 2025, you'll need a mix of technical know-how, relevant certifications, and strong interpersonal skills. In the AI sector, expertise in data science, machine learning, and programming languages such as Python or R is highly valued. Certifications like TensorFlow Developer or AWS Machine Learning can also give you an edge. In renewable energy, understanding sustainable technologies and energy systems is key, with credentials like LEED or NABCEP helping you stand out. Meanwhile, in healthcare, skills in patient care, data analysis, and working with electronic health records (EHR) systems are in demand. Certifications like Certified Nursing Assistant (CNA) or Health IT Specialist can make your resume more competitive.
